Are you passionate about working with children and young people, particularly those with behaviour, emotional and social difficulties?

We are working in Partnership with a Specialist Alternative Provision who are looking to recruit a Specialist Teaching Assistant in a challenging yet rewarding role. This is a fantastic opportunity to provide educational support and make a meaningful impact on students' lives.

Key Responsibilities:

Implement and lead lesson plans and activities as a HLTA
Assist students with alternative learning methods.
Provide one-on-one support to students requiring additional help.
Collaborate with the teaching team to foster a positive learning environment.
Communicate effectively with students, parents, and staff.
Provide opportunities for small group work, and individual support in addressing targets identified in ILPs and EHCP'sRequirements:

Experience working with children or young people, ideally whose who have exhibted challenging and often complex needs, and behaviours that prevent them from attending a mainstream school
Ability to educate and engage students effectively, delivering academic work via 1:1 sessions with pupils
Strong communication skills for interacting with students, parents, and colleagues.
Applicants should be resilient, have high expectations, and a sense of humour as well as the ability to think outside the box.
Full Driving License and access to a car (you may be required to transport pupils in your car on occasion), all milage expenses will be covered.
GCSE Maths and English or equivalent qualifications.
